Understanding Traffic Patterns and Timing

At its core, mastering the chicken road game involves a deep understanding of the game's traffic system. While appearing random at first glance, most iterations feature recognizable patterns. Cars and other vehicles typically arrive in waves, with periods of relative calm interspersed with bursts of intense activity. Observing these rhythms is crucial; a patient player willing to wait for a lull in traffic will significantly increase their chances of a successful crossing. Don’t simply react to the nearest vehicle; instead, scan the road ahead to anticipate potential hazards. Learning to identify gaps in the flow, even small ones, is a skill that separates novice players from the more seasoned veterans. Furthermore, some versions introduce varying vehicle speeds, adding another layer of complexity to the timing challenge. A fast-approaching truck demands a less aggressive crossing strategy than a slower, more predictable car.

Predictive Movement and Risk Assessment

Beyond simply reacting to existing traffic, successful players develop the ability to predict vehicle movements. This isn't about clairvoyance, but rather about recognizing cues and extrapolating possible paths. For example, a car starting to accelerate might indicate a closing gap, while a vehicle slowing down suggests a potential opportunity. Risk assessment is also paramount. Is a particular gap large enough to safely navigate, or is it too risky to attempt? Understanding your chicken’s speed, and factoring in a margin of error, is vital in making these split-second decisions. Experienced players will often sacrifice a potentially close crossing to avoid a guaranteed collision, recognizing that patience and a safer opportunity will eventually present itself. This is a game of probabilities, and knowing when to hold back is as important as knowing when to go.

Utilizing Power-Ups and Special Items

Many modern takes on the classic game incorporate power-ups to enhance gameplay and scoring potential. These can range from temporary speed boosts to shields that protect the chicken from a single collision. Understanding the function of each power-up and utilizing them strategically is paramount. For instance, a speed boost should be saved for a particularly challenging section of the road, or when a large gap in traffic suddenly appears. Conversely, a shield should be reserved for moments when a collision is unavoidable. Some games even feature power-ups that affect the traffic itself, such as slowing down vehicles or temporarily halting them altogether. Knowing when and how to deploy these power-ups can dramatically improve your score and extend your run. Pay close attention to power-up spawn locations and prioritize collecting them whenever possible. They frequently appear at predictable intervals, allowing you to anticipate their arrival and position yourself accordingly.
